EC 1.1.1.78     
Accepted name: methylglyoxal reductase (NADH)
Reaction: (R)-lactaldehyde + NAD+ = 2-oxopropanal + NADH + H+
Glossary: 2-oxopropanal = methylglyoxal
Other name(s): methylglyoxal reductase; D-lactaldehyde dehydrogenase; methylglyoxal reductase (NADH-dependent)
Systematic name: (R)-lactaldehyde:NAD+ oxidoreductase
Comments: This mammalian enzyme differs from the yeast enzyme, EC 1.1.1.283, methylglyoxal reductase (NADPH), by its cosubstrate requirement, reaction direction, and enantiomeric preference.
